Sourcing guidance for Cleansing Water

What are the key ingredients and formulations to look for when sourcing cleansing water for different skin types?

For sensitive skin, prioritize Micellar technology using non-ionic surfactants like Poloxamer 184, which lift impurities without disrupting the skin barrier. For oily or acne-prone skin, look for formulations containing Salicylic Acid (BHA) or Zinc PCA to regulate sebum. It is essential to ensure the product is alcohol-free and paraben-free to prevent irritation. If targeting the 'clean beauty' market, verify the inclusion of botanical extracts like Aloe Vera or Chamomile for soothing effects.

What international compliance standards and certifications are mandatory for importing cleansing water?

Buyers must ensure suppliers comply with ISO 22716 (GMP for Cosmetics) to guarantee manufacturing hygiene. For the US market, products must adhere to FDA labeling requirements and VCRP registration. For the EU market, a Product Information File (PIF) and notification via the CPNP (Cosmetic Products Notification Portal) are required. Additionally, request MSDS (Material Safety Data Sheet) and COA (Certificate of Analysis) for every batch to verify chemical safety and stability.

How can I evaluate the efficacy and quality of cleansing water samples?

Conduct a pH balance test; high-quality cleansing water should maintain a pH between 4.5 and 5.5 to match the skin's natural acidity. Perform a makeup removal efficiency test using waterproof mascara and long-wear foundation to measure 'cleansing power.' Furthermore, check for solution clarity and the absence of sediment, which indicates stable formulation and proper filtration during production.

What packaging specifications are critical for B2B bulk orders of liquid cosmetics?

To prevent leakage during cross-border transit, specify induction foil seals under the cap. For the bottles, PET or HDPE plastics are preferred for their chemical resistance and durability. If your brand focuses on sustainability, request PCR (Post-Consumer Recycled) plastic options. Ensure the pump mechanisms or flip-top caps undergo fatigue testing (typically 3,000+ actuations) to ensure functional longevity for the end consumer.

Cross-Border Procurement Strategy & Risk Management for Cleansing Water

What are the primary risks when shipping liquid cosmetics internationally and how can they be mitigated?

The main risks include leakage, temperature-induced spoilage, and customs seizure. Mitigate these by using double-walled corrugated export cartons and internal dividers. For large shipments, use palletization with shrink wrap to ensure stability. Always declare the correct HS Code (typically 3304.99) and provide a Non-Dangerous Goods Declaration to avoid shipping delays or rejections by airlines and shipping lines.

How should I negotiate with suppliers on Made-in-China.com to ensure quality consistency?

Start by requesting a factory audit or a live video inspection of their R&D lab and production line. Negotiate a Quality Assurance Agreement (QAA) that defines acceptable defect rates (AQL levels). For bulk orders, insist on pre-shipment inspections by third parties like SGS or Intertek. Use Escrow payment services or Trade Assurance to ensure funds are only released upon confirmation that the goods meet the agreed-upon specifications.

What are the current trends in international trade policy regarding cosmetic ingredients?

Be aware of the increasing restrictions on microplastics and certain preservatives like Methylisothiazolinone (MIT) in both the EU and North America. Ensure your supplier provides a comprehensive ingredient list (INCI) to cross-reference against the Prohibited Substances List of your target country. Staying aligned with Green Trade barriers by opting for biodegradable formulas can also reduce long-term regulatory risks.
